- OCR stands for Optical Character Recognition which is used to read characters of special type font that are printed on conventional paper with conventional ink.
- On the other hand, OMR stands for Optical Mark Recognition which is used to transcribe marks that are marked with a dark pencil or ink on a special pre-printed form (e.g. answer sheet of a multiple choice question paper where a choice of answer can be reflected by shading the appropriate box).
